Why Understanding FSSAI License Fees Matters in 2025

Every food business is mandated to operate under the FSSAI framework. The cost of licensing becomes a recurring and operational expense, especially when a business expands production or adds new product categories. Many operators underestimate the fees because the structure depends on:

  • Category of food activity (Kind of Business)
  • Installed production capacity
  • Annual turnover
  • Type of premises (processing unit, warehouse, retail shop, e-commerce, etc.)
  • Licensing authority (Central or State)
  • Duration of the license (1–5 years)

Thus, a precise understanding of the FSSAI license fees structure is crucial before filing an application on FoSCoS.

Overview of FSSAI License Categories and Fees

Before diving into exact fee breakdowns, need to to understand how the FSSAI license categorization works. The three major categories are:

1. FSSAI Basic Registration (Turnover < ₹12 lakh/year)

This applies to small and micro food businesses. Fee range: ₹100 per year Valid for 1–5 years

2. FSSAI State License (Turnover ₹12 lakh to ₹20 crore/year)

Applicable for medium-scale manufacturers, processors, transporters, cold-chain units, retail chains, etc. Fee range: ₹2,000 to ₹5,000 per year Valid for 1–5 years

3. FSSAI Central License (Turnover > ₹20 crore/year or import)

Mandatory for large manufacturers, importers, multi-state operators, 100% EOUs, and airports/seaports. Fee: ₹7,500 per year Valid for 1–5 years

State authorities may modify fees slightly depending on food category structures, but the slabs remain fixed as per FSSAI guidelines.

Hidden Costs Food Businesses Often Miss

Operators frequently overlook several indirect charges associated with licensing. These include:

1. Penalties for late renewal

If the license is not renewed on time, a penalty of ₹100/day is imposed until renewal is filed.

2. Re-inspection charges

Applicable when premises fail initial inspection.

3. Modification fees

Any major change (product category, layout, or business type) carries a Form-C modification cost of ₹1,000.

4. Document attestation fees

CA validation, plant layout certification, and other endorsements add to the cost.

5. Consultant or compliance support fees

Many food operators use compliance experts for documentation, which can vary in cost.

FSSAI license Renewal Fees Structure 2025

FSSAI License Renewal fees follow the same annual structure as FSSAI new applications. Renewal should be applied 90 days before expiry to avoid penalties.

Examples of FSSAI renewal fees:

  • State License: ₹2,000–₹5,000 per year
  • Central License: ₹7,500 per year
  • Basic Registration: ₹100 per year

A delay beyond 30 days after expiry forces the operator to apply for a new license.

Additional Clarifications on FSSAI License Fees

1. Are FSSAI fees refundable?

No. Once paid, government license fees are non-refundable even if the application is rejected.

2. Are GST or service taxes applicable?

Yes, GST charges are there in FSSAI License fees payment

3. Can licensing fees vary across states?

FSSAI State License slabs are fixed, but certain states may apply minor variations depending on food activity.
